This is a migrated thread and some comments may be shown as answers.

Export Excel generates Corrupted File

6 Answers 331 Views
Grid
This is a migrated thread and some comments may be shown as answers.
Erick
Top achievements
Rank 2
Erick asked on 18 Oct 2013, 07:01 AM
Hi,
Since upgrade to Q2 2013 version of Telerik, we get messages from our users who haves issue with exporting of WebGrid to Excel from IE. It don't matter which contents the Excel haves, it will produce a corrupt file 1 of 5 times. 

I have tried it from your demos and can reproduce it here as well, but with a little different.
http://demos.telerik.com/aspnet-ajax/grid/examples/export/biffexport/defaultcs.aspx

- Do the first export to Excel
- Choose to open the Excel file (not download/save)
- Keep the Excel window open
- Do export to Excel again
- Open the export file
- It looks it exported the menu left, not the content from the grid.

Do this multiple times until you get it. 

Known issue?

Kind regards,
Jelle

6 Answers, 1 is accepted

Sort by
0
Kostadin
Telerik team
answered on 22 Oct 2013, 01:19 PM
Hello Jelle,

I am not sure which version of IE browser you are using but I was not able to replicate the issue on my side. I prepared a video which demonstrates the taken steps in order to reproduce the issue. Please check it out and let me know if I am doing something not right.

Regards,
Kostadin
Telerik
If you want to get updates on new releases, tips and tricks and sneak peeks at our product labs directly from the developers working on the RadControls for ASP.NET AJAX, subscribe to the blog feed now.
0
Erick
Top achievements
Rank 2
answered on 23 Oct 2013, 11:27 AM
I am using IE10, version 10.0.9200.16721. And Excel 2007.
Please see the movie below for the example:
http://screencast.com/t/D1rcqYhUDM
0
Kostadin
Telerik team
answered on 28 Oct 2013, 09:11 AM
Hi Jelle,

Could you please verify that this issue is only reproducing in IE browser? I would suggest you to try setting OpenInNewWindow property to true and check whether the issue remains. Keep in mind that Internet Explorer renders the html different from the rest of the browsers and this causes some issues.

Regards,
Kostadin
Telerik
If you want to get updates on new releases, tips and tricks and sneak peeks at our product labs directly from the developers working on the RadControls for ASP.NET AJAX, subscribe to the blog feed now.
0
Erick
Top achievements
Rank 2
answered on 28 Oct 2013, 09:32 AM
Yes, don't happens in Chrome and FireFox.
It seems Excel is opening XLS files while opening exports from Chrome and FireFox but the exports from IE will open defaultcs.aspx instead a XLS file. It works fine when choose to save the file to the disk and open it after, not when opening from IE browser directly. 

I have to create a test project to test if the OpenInNewWindow property will fixes this. Don't have time by now, will let you know.
0
Kostadin
Telerik team
answered on 30 Oct 2013, 12:29 PM
Hello Jelle,

I used the code from the example and prepared a small sample which I have attached to this forum thread. Could you please give it a try and let me know whether the issue remains?

I am looking forward to your reply.

Regards,
Kostadin
Telerik
If you want to get updates on new releases, tips and tricks and sneak peeks at our product labs directly from the developers working on the RadControls for ASP.NET AJAX, subscribe to the blog feed now.
0
Erick
Top achievements
Rank 2
answered on 01 Nov 2013, 08:37 AM
Hi,

I have used your test project and setted OpenInNewWindow property to true. Tested again in IE and seems it fixes this. This property will force IE to download XLS file instead of ASPX file. I had exported it multiple times and no strange behavior anymore. So the issue will happens when exporting from page itself.

Thanks for your help.
Kind regards,
Jelle 
Tags
Grid
Asked by
Erick
Top achievements
Rank 2
Answers by
Kostadin
Telerik team
Erick
Top achievements
Rank 2
Share this question
or